About the Opportunity

We are seeking a Systems Administrator to join our IT team at Muskegon Community College. As a Systems Administrator, you will play a critical role in overseeing and managing the administration of various systems essential to Muskegon Community College's operations. Your responsibilities will encompass system design, configuration, maintenance, and support. You will work collaboratively with cross-functional teams to ensure the reliability, security, and efficiency of our IT infrastructure. 

 

The System Administrator position is highly technical in nature. The position involves network and server design, administration, configuration, installation, upgrades, security, and troubleshooting. Duties are performed on a variety of network hardware with an emphasis on Cisco network switches, firewalls and wireless, Windows servers and Microsoft HyperV virtualization. This position is in support of Muskegon Community College and reports to the Director, Technical Services.
